styrax | stŏrax, a, um | styrăcĭnus (noun M) = στύραξ: (, Sol. 33 med.; Isid. Orig. 17, 8, 5)
* A tree; and also the resinous gum of that tree, storax, Plin. 12, 25, 55, § 125; 24, 6, 15, § 24; Verg. Cir. 167.—Hence, , , of or made from storax: oleum,Cael. Aur. Tard. 2, 7.
